반응형
개요
CRUD
CREATE + READ(SELECT) + UPDATE + DELETE
데이터를 다루는 Software의 기본적인 인터페이스를 뜻한다.
웹에서 CRUD를 쓸 때를 생각해보면 다음과 같다.
- 로그인 : SELECT
- 회원가입 : SELECT, INSERT, UPDATE
- 회원탈퇴 : DELETE
- 게시판 : SELECT, INSERT, UPDATE, DELETE
예제
1. INSERT
INSERT INTO 테이블명 (`컬럼명`, `컬럼명`, `컬럼명`) VALUES (값1, 값2, 값3)
코드
INSERT INTO testdb.member (member_id, name, age) VALUES (7, '금강', 50);
결과
2. UPDATE
UPDATE 테이블 SET 필드=값 WHERE 조건 (필수)
코드
SET SQL_SAFE_UPDATES = 0; /* UPDATE SAFE 모드 해제 */
UPDATE testdb.member SET age = 51 WHERE age = 50;
결과
3. DELETE
DELETE FROM 테이블 WHERE 레코드 조건
코드
DELETE FROM testdb.member WHERE member_id = 7;
출력
728x90
반응형
'데이터베이스(DB) > MySQL' 카테고리의 다른 글
MySQL 콘솔 Console (0) | 2024.08.08 |
---|---|
MySQL 개요 (0) | 2024.08.08 |